目录导读
- 无用脚本:网站收录的隐形杀手
- 如何识别网站中的无用脚本?
- 逐步清理无用脚本的实战指南
- 清理后的维护与监控策略
- 常见问题解答(Q&A)
无用脚本:网站收录的隐形杀手
在网站运营和SEO优化的漫长旅程中,许多站长和开发者往往专注于内容建设与外链获取,却忽略了一个潜藏在代码层的关键细节——无用脚本,这些脚本如同网站“血管”中的“栓塞”,不仅拖慢页面加载速度,更会严重阻碍搜索引擎蜘蛛的抓取与索引效率,最终导致网站收录率低下,关键词排名难以提升。

无用脚本通常包括:已废弃未删除的JavaScript和CSS文件、冗余的第三方插件代码、未调用或失效的统计跟踪代码、以及测试阶段遗留的脚本片段,它们占据了宝贵的网络请求资源,延长了页面渲染时间,搜索引擎蜘蛛在分配给每个网站的抓取预算和时间是有限的,当蜘蛛在无用代码上耗费过多资源时,核心内容的抓取深度和广度便会大打折扣,进行系统的无用脚本清理,是提升收录效果最直接、最有效的技术手段之一。
如何识别网站中的无用脚本?
识别无用脚本需要系统性的排查,以下是几种高效的方法:
- 利用浏览器开发者工具: 在Chrome等浏览器的“Network”(网络)面板中加载页面,查看所有请求的文件,关注那些加载失败(状态码404)、文件体积过大或与当前页面功能明显无关的.js和.css文件。
- 使用网站审计工具: 像Google Search Console(搜索中心)、必应网站管理员工具、以及第三方SEO审计平台(如xingboxun.com网站优化工具)都能提供详细的网站性能报告,其中常会指出未使用的CSS或渲染阻塞的JavaScript资源。
- 代码审查与版本比对: 对于自主开发的网站,定期进行代码库审查至关重要,比对当前版本与历史版本,检查是否有已弃用功能对应的脚本未被移除。
- 检查第三方插件/工具: 许多CMS(如WordPress)的插件在安装或卸载时可能残留代码,审核每个活跃插件是否必要,并检查其引入的脚本是否均被有效利用。
逐步清理无用脚本的实战指南
清理工作务必谨慎,建议在测试环境备份后进行。
- 第一步:全面备份。 在进行任何删除操作前,备份网站完整的文件和数据库。
- 第二步:分类评估。 将识别出的可疑脚本分类:明确无用的(如旧的测试代码)、可能关联未显性功能的、第三方服务的。
- 第三步:安全删除与合并。
- 对于明确无用的脚本,直接删除其调用标签和源文件。
- 对于多个小型CSS或JS文件,考虑合并压缩,减少HTTP请求数。
- 对于非关键渲染的脚本,采用异步(async)或延迟(defer)加载策略。
- 第四步:测试功能。 清理后,需全面测试网站的所有功能,包括表单、交互、显示效果等,确保没有功能因脚本移除而损坏。
- 第五步:验证与提交。 清理上线后,使用搜索引擎的站长工具(如Google Search Console的“URL检查”功能)重新抓取重要页面,并适时提交更新的站点地图,主动引导蜘蛛关注优化后的页面。
清理后的维护与监控策略
清理并非一劳永逸,建立长效维护机制才能巩固成果。
- 建立代码上线规范: 确保新功能上线或旧功能下线时,对应的脚本文件能被同步管理。
- 定期例行审计: 每季度或每半年进行一次全面的网站性能与代码审计。
- 监控核心指标: 持续关注网站收录量的变化、索引覆盖率、页面加载速度(LCP、FID等核心Web指标)以及关键页面的排名波动,这些数据的积极变化是优化成效的最佳证明。
- 借助专业服务: 对于复杂的网站,可以考虑寻求像xingboxun.com网站优化这样的专业SEO推广服务提供商的帮助,他们能提供更深度、持续的技术SEO优化支持。
常见问题解答(Q&A)
Q1: 清理无用脚本后,多久能看到收录提升? A1: 这取决于搜索引擎的抓取和更新周期,在清理并重新提交站点地图后,几周到一个月内可以看到收录页面的数量和质量逐步改善,但需注意,收录提升是一个综合结果,需结合内容质量提升同步进行。
Q2: 如何判断一个脚本是否“无用”?会不会误删导致网站故障? A2: 最稳妥的方法是:首先在开发或测试环境进行操作,对于不确定的脚本,可以尝试注释掉其调用代码,然后在不同场景下全面测试网站功能,查看该脚本的来源,如果是早已卸载的插件或已关闭的功能所遗留的,通常可以安全移除。
Q3: 除了提升收录,清理无用脚本还有哪些好处? A3: 好处是多方面的:1. 显著提升网站打开速度,改善用户体验,降低跳出率;2. 减少服务器资源占用,节省带宽;3. 增强网站安全性,减少因过期脚本漏洞而被攻击的风险;4. 提升页面效率分数,间接有利于整体SEO推广效果和排名。
Q4: 对于使用大量第三方插件和主题的网站(如WordPress),清理工作是否特别困难? A4: 这类网站确实更复杂,但方法相通,建议从禁用并逐个排查非必需插件开始,选择代码质量高、维护积极的主题和插件,一些专业的缓存和优化插件也附带脚本管理功能,如果自行处理困难,这正是专业SEO推广和技术优化服务(例如xingboxun.com网站优化)能够提供关键价值的领域。
Q5: 清理脚本是“一劳永逸”的SEO工作吗? A5: 绝对不是,SEO和技术维护是持续的过程,网站不断更新迭代,新的脚本会添加,旧的功能会下线,将脚本资产管理作为日常开发运维流程的一部分,定期进行“大扫除”,才能确保网站长期保持对搜索引擎蜘蛛的友好状态,从而稳固和提升收录排名。